Marina Sold: The Marinas at Little Harbor: Village Marina at Little Harbor and Antigua Cove Marina, Tampa Bay, FL

wheel

Overview

An assemblage for two marinas and uplands parcels:

Antigua Cove Marina – A high and dry rack storage facility with 205 covered racks, 33 outdoor racks, and 99 floating concrete docks; Village Marina at Little Harbor is a well-protected harbor providing direct access to Tampa Bay with 99 fixed wooden dock spaces for vessels up to 65‘in length; and upland parcels including two restaurants that have been tenants since 2012, a waterfront vacant strip of land grandfathered in for 34 wet slips, tennis courts, a multifamily development lot, and a 898 SF building with lobby/office/laundry. Each marina supports 30 & 50 amp electric, and fresh water hookup.

Location

The property is situated just north of Shell Point Road, at the end of Bahia Beach Boulevard within "Little Harbor", which is a master-planned community in Ruskin, Hillsborough County, Florida.

The area is typical of barriers to entry as far as marinas and the waterfront with limited new properties and slips available. The marina offers direct access to world-class fishing, sailing and boating in Tampa Bay, the Gulf of Mexico and beyond without the hindrance of bridges or locks. The marina is located in a resort community setting with upscale residential town-homes, luxury single family homes and home sites.
